Feynman's Favourite Problems
Quote: βYou have to keep a dozen of your favorite problems constantly present in your mind, although by and large they will lay in a dormant state.Β Every time you hear or read a new trick or a new result, test it against each of your twelve problems to see whether it helps. Every once in a while there will be a hit, and people will say, βHow did he do it? He must be a genius!β
Inspiration from Richard Feynman
A technique and organizing principle for systemizing Intuition. By factoring out favourite problems, questions, or topics, new inspiration and ideas can be tested against the favourite problems for resonance.
Resonance exists for a reason but can be hard to identify consciously. Leveraging the favourite problems technique enables this testing process to be more systematic and therefore repeatable.
